How does exfoliation change the aging process?
The skin renews itself completely about every 20 days in human subjects between the ages of 15 and 25. In your thirties, the renewal speed starts to slow significantly, increasing the amount of time required to complete a full cycle to about 28 days. This produces thicker, duller-looking skin.
During this period, the sebaceous, or oil-secreting glands also become less active, making the skin somewhat drier. While no skin care solution will stop this natural process, a carefully designed, daily regimen can help keep the skin in its optimum condition and accelerate the skin renewal mechanism.

Skin sensitivity and Exfoliation
Will the use of exfoliants cause my skin to be more sensitive?
Whether applying exfoliants as natural skin care at home or undergoing a series of treatments in a skin care center, it is very important to keep in mind that the skin will become more sensitive to sunlight. Always use a full-coverage sunblock with minimum SPF 15 to shield the skin.
